Sickbay Medical Diagnostic Display — Quinn brainstem parasite

A Sickbay diagnostic/medical display used by Dr. Beverly Crusher and the senior officers to present high-resolution anatomical overlays and cross-sectional diagrams revealing the parasite embedded at the base of Admiral Quinn’s brainstem. The screen's graphical readouts (multilayered anatomy, highlighting the gill-like protrusion) function as the focal clinical evidence that transforms Quinn from patient to host and drives the crew's emergency medical and command decisions.

Purpose

To visually present diagnostic medical data about Admiral Quinn’s parasitic infection, aiding Starfleet medical officers and command staff in understanding the biological threat and shaping tactical and ethical decisions.

Significance

The screen embodies the central medical impasse of the narrative, making the invisible threat visible and concretizing the impossible choice between preserving life and neutralizing a dangerous parasite. It intensifies the psychological strain on Picard and the crew, underscoring the escalating crisis and loss of control aboard Starfleet Headquarters.
